Transaction ed63a8b146be9cf3cfe24cba7681c8a8e633a4c6ab9d8efbde8e0404d38a164c

1 Input
2 Outputs
  • ed63a8b146be9cf3cfe24cba7681c8a8e633a4c6ab9d8efbde8e0404d38a164c:0
  • value  12530167
    address  1LvuMHgVvzwWyueTNyvgK1Xytf51YEW2s7
  • ed63a8b146be9cf3cfe24cba7681c8a8e633a4c6ab9d8efbde8e0404d38a164c:1
  • value  53773688
    address  3DAaPCF4JDvskEC751TDRMEvtPXmNr6Ezr